在数字化时代,拥有一个独特的个人网站或博客是许多人的梦想。DeepSeek是一个简单易用的工具,可以帮助你轻松搭建一个个性化的静态网站。以下是详细的教程,带你一步步完成这个过程。
了解DeepSeek
DeepSeek是一个基于Jekyll框架的静态网站生成器,它允许你使用Markdown语法编写内容,并通过模板系统来定制网站的布局和样式。DeepSeek最大的优势是简单和强大,它不需要你具备深厚的编程知识,就可以创建一个美观、个性化的网站。
准备工作
在开始之前,你需要以下准备工作:
- 安装Node.js和npm:DeepSeek是基于Node.js的,因此你需要在你的电脑上安装Node.js和npm。
- 创建一个新的DeepSeek项目:使用命令行工具,运行
deepseek init my-project创建一个新项目。 - 安装依赖:进入项目目录,运行
npm install来安装项目依赖。
步骤一:选择主题
DeepSeek提供了多种主题供你选择。你可以在项目根目录下的 _themes 文件夹中找到这些主题。选择一个你喜欢的主题,并将其重命名为 default。
cd my-project
mv your-theme-name _themes/default
步骤二:编写内容
在项目根目录下,你可以看到一个名为 _posts 的文件夹。这是你存放博客文章的地方。你可以使用Markdown语法来编写你的内容。例如,创建一个新的文章:
touch _posts/2023-04-01-first-post.md
编辑这个文件,并添加以下内容:
---
title: "我的第一篇博客文章"
date: 2023-04-01 12:00:00 +0800
---
# 我的第一篇博客文章
这是我的第一篇博客文章。
步骤三:定制布局
DeepSeek允许你自定义网站的布局。在 _themes/default/layout 文件夹中,你可以找到布局模板文件。例如,default.html 是主要的布局文件。你可以根据需要修改它,以改变网站的整体布局。
步骤四:添加样式
在 _themes/default/styles 文件夹中,你可以添加CSS文件来定制网站的外观。创建一个新的CSS文件,比如 custom.css,然后在 default.html 文件中引入它:
<link rel="stylesheet" href="styles/custom.css">
在 custom.css 文件中,你可以添加你自己的样式规则。
步骤五:部署网站
当你完成内容的编写和样式定制后,你可以使用以下命令来生成静态网站:
npm run generate
这将在 public 文件夹中生成静态网站。
步骤六:将网站部署到服务器
你可以将 public 文件夹中的内容上传到你的服务器或使用如GitHub Pages、Netlify等平台来托管你的网站。
scp -r public username@yourserver.com:/var/www/html
或者使用GitHub Pages:
- 在GitHub上创建一个新的仓库。
- 将
public文件夹中的内容推送到这个仓库。 - 在GitHub Pages设置中,选择这个仓库作为网站源。
总结
使用DeepSeek搭建个性化静态网站是一个简单而有趣的过程。通过上述步骤,你可以创建一个属于你自己的、具有独特风格的网站。无论是作为个人博客,还是作为你的在线作品集,DeepSeek都是一个不错的选择。
